氢化物发生原子荧光法测定食品、水产品及饲料中硒的方法研究

摘    要:应用AFS-2201型双道原子荧光光谱仪对氢化物发生原子荧光法测定食品、水产品及饲料中微量元素硒的方法进行研究。采用改进的HNO3-HCIO4湿式消解法消解样品,并对各种最佳分析进行探讨和验证。方法的检出限为0.4ng/ml,线性范围为0~400ng/ml,回收率为88.4%~98.5%。用标准物质对照,其测定数据完全在标准值范围内,该方法具较多优点,适于各种含硒样品的测定。

A method study on determination of micro-Se by using hydride generation-atomic fluorescence spectrum

Abstract:A method for determining the content of Se in food, seafood and feed has been studied by using AFl 2201 type double-beam hydride generation- fluorescence spectrum (HG- AFS ). During the preftrninary treat ment, the samples were digested with a modified method of HNO3-HClO4 wet oxidation. The optimal conditions of all analytical factors were discussed and tested. The detection limit is 0. 4 ng/ml, and the recovery rate is 88. 4 % -- 98. 5 %, and the linear range is 0 - 400ng/ml. The values of Se content determined in standard samples are in the standard range. The method has many advantages in determining micro-Se in various samples.
